本文目录导读:
在互联网高速发展的今天,响应式网站已经成为企业品牌形象展示和用户服务体验的关键,一个优秀的响应式网站不仅能够满足不同设备用户的需求,还能提升企业竞争力,本文将从技术、策略和优化实践三个方面,详细解析如何构建一个完美响应式网站。
技术层面
1、响应式设计
响应式设计是构建响应式网站的核心,它要求网站能够根据用户设备的屏幕尺寸、分辨率、操作系统等特性,自动调整布局和内容,实现响应式设计主要依赖以下技术:
(1)CSS媒体查询:通过CSS媒体查询,可以针对不同设备设置不同的样式规则,从而实现布局和内容的自适应。
图片来源于网络,如有侵权联系删除
(2)弹性布局:弹性布局可以确保网站在不同设备上的布局保持一致性,避免内容错位或变形。
(3)图片自适应:使用响应式图片技术,如HTML5的<picture>
元素和srcset
属性,可以让图片根据设备屏幕尺寸和分辨率自动调整大小。
2、前端框架
前端框架可以简化响应式网站的开发过程,提高开发效率,以下是一些常用的前端框架:
(1)Bootstrap:Bootstrap是一个流行的前端框架,提供了丰富的响应式布局组件和样式。
(2)Foundation:Foundation是一个简洁、易用的前端框架,同样提供了丰富的响应式布局组件。
(3)Materialize:Materialize是一个基于Material Design的前端框架,具有现代化的设计风格。
3、后端技术
响应式网站的后端技术也需要适应不同设备的需求,以下是一些建议:
(1)API设计:采用RESTful API设计,使前端和后端数据交互更加简洁、高效。
(2)数据库优化:根据不同设备的特点,对数据库进行优化,提高数据查询速度。
策略层面
1、用户需求分析
图片来源于网络,如有侵权联系删除
在构建响应式网站之前,首先要了解目标用户群体,包括他们的设备类型、使用场景和需求,这有助于确定网站的功能和设计方向。
优化
响应式网站的内容需要简洁、易读,同时具备良好的信息结构,以下是一些建议:
(1)精简页面结构:避免使用过多的嵌套和复杂的布局,使页面结构更加清晰。
(2)优化图片和视频:对图片和视频进行压缩和优化,提高加载速度。
(3)使用富文本格式:如Markdown,方便内容编辑和排版。
3、SEO优化
响应式网站也需要关注搜索引擎优化(SEO),以下是一些建议:
(1)语义化标签:使用HTML5的语义化标签,提高页面结构清晰度。
(2)合理使用关键词:在页面内容中合理使用关键词,提高搜索引擎收录率。
(3)移动端SEO:针对移动端用户,优化网站加载速度和页面结构。
优化实践
1、性能优化
图片来源于网络,如有侵权联系删除
响应式网站的性能对用户体验至关重要,以下是一些建议:
(1)压缩代码:对CSS、JavaScript和HTML进行压缩,减少文件大小。
(2)懒加载:对图片、视频等资源进行懒加载,提高页面加载速度。
(3)CDN加速:使用CDN技术,加快网站内容的分发速度。
2、兼容性测试
在网站上线前,要进行充分的兼容性测试,确保网站在不同设备和浏览器上的正常运行,以下是一些建议:
(1)测试设备:模拟不同设备屏幕尺寸、分辨率和操作系统,确保网站布局和功能正常。
(2)浏览器测试:针对主流浏览器进行测试,确保网站在不同浏览器上的兼容性。
(3)无障碍测试:确保网站满足无障碍访问要求,方便残障人士使用。
构建一个完美响应式网站需要从技术、策略和优化实践三个方面入手,只有充分考虑用户需求,运用合适的技术和策略,不断优化网站性能,才能打造出满足不同设备用户需求的优质网站。
标签: #响应式网站
评论列表